Rugged Rental Wins Overall Renter Rated Award
CarRentalExpress.com renters have named Rugged Rental in Salt Lake City as the overall winner of the 2017 Renter Rated Program Award. Runner ups include AAMCAR in New York City, Midway Luxury in Los Angeles, and Firearch Rent A Car in Fort Worth, Texas.

CarRentalExpress.com renters have named Rugged Rental in Salt Lake City as the overall winner of the 2017 Renter Rated Program Award.
“We are thrilled to announce that this year’s winner for the overall highest number of positive ratings is Rugged Rental,” said Robyn Moreno, senior account manager at CarRentalExpress.com. “Rugged Rental scored the highest in the Renter Rated Program.”
Developed by CarRentalExpress.com, the Renter Rated program provides renters with the opportunity to share their rental experiences. At the end of their rental, customers are encouraged to rate the agency based on nine criteria. All renters’ ratings are tallied — the more ratings an agency has, the more reliable the star rating value will be. Categories of service can have ratings up to five stars (exceptional).
Car Rental Express awards agencies annually for their excellent Renter Rated Ratings. The runners up in the three sub categories — best staff, best vehicles, and most recommended overall — are also recognized with honorable mentions.
This year’s runners up include AAMCARin New York City for best staff, Midway Luxury in Los Angeles for best vehicles, and Firearch Rent A Car in Fort Worth, Texas, for most recommended to others.
